They are available and may show spikes better if thats your thing. You could make your own if you feel handy with a soldering iron - just adapt the LM3914N circuit shown in Drivetrain for the AFR meter. It would be 10 segment only unless you cascaed devices.

I went for the £32 black cheapo one from Falkland and it does the job. I chopped the light off the back, drilled two holes in the back and put a cable tie through them and the bit to the left of the steering wheel with a vent for what might have been intended for an inside temp sensor which is not present in my car. It under-reads by 1 PSI but so do many more expensive gauges.
